The Aidapt Right Handed Adjustable Height Walking Stick combines ergonomic design with practical features like 10 height settings (710-940mm), a lightweight 330g frame, and an anti-slip ferrule foot. Built for right-handed users, it offers robust support up to 120kg and includes a convenient hanging strap, making it the perfect mobility aid for confident, comfortable walking indoors and outdoors.

I purchased this for my 79 year old Mum who is sometimes a little unsteady on her feet. Mum has had issue with the sticks that she had, in that they didn't adjust down low enough for her height ( she's about 4' 10" now) Any mobility assistance device should be adjusted in conjunction with the users height otherwise other physical problems can occur.I searched around for an appropriate stick that would help her. I read hundreds of reviews for many different sticks & decided to buy her this one.Mum was over the moon when I delivered this stick to her. I adjusted right down for her and she was thrilled with the palm rest commenting on how reassuring and comfortable it was for her. She's had it a few weeks now & the discomfort that she had been experiencing in her shoulder and forearm are now gone.The only con & it isn't much of one, is that it doesn't break down small enough be able to pop it into her bag if she's out for a meal or some such.To sum upMum gives her stick 110 % thumbs up!Saying that you honestly cannot go wrong in giving this stick a try. The stick is good quality, excellent value for money and it has a really good adjustment range.
